School Overview
P.S. 178, also known as the Dr. Selman Waksman School, is a public elementary school located in the Baychester neighborhood of the Bronx, New York. Serving students from Pre-Kindergarten through grade 5, the school is part of the New York City Department of Education’s District 11. The school is named in honor of Selman Waksman, a Nobel Prize-winning biochemist, reflecting a commitment to fostering a strong academic foundation for its diverse student body.
The school places a significant emphasis on creating a nurturing and inclusive learning environment that focuses on both academic achievement and social-emotional development. P.S. 178 utilizes a variety of instructional strategies to meet the needs of its students, often integrating literacy, mathematics, and science programs designed to align with New York State standards. In addition to core academics, the school typically offers various extracurricular activities and support services aimed at enriching the student experience and building a strong sense of community among families and staff.
